Help Note: The system recovery image is in a partition area of the hard drive; this disk space is not available for your use. In the unlikely event that you replace the hard drive, or somehow damage the data in the special recovery partition on the hard drive, you must contact HP Support for help. To contact HP Support, see the Support Guide, included in the computer documentation, for the HP Customer Care telephone number. To start System Recovery: 1 Disconnect all peripheral devices from the PC except the monitor, the keyboard, and the mouse. 2 Do one of the following: I If the computer responds: click Start on the taskbar, choose All Programs, choose Hewlett-Packard, choose hp pavilion pc tools, and click hp pc system recovery. Continue with step 5. Or I If the computer does not respond, press and hold the On button until the computer turns off. Continue with step 3. 3 Wait a few seconds and then press the On button to turn the computer on. Quick Start Guide 75
